Polish President Andrzej Duda prioritizes safety first in flood relief efforts, pledging to visit affected areas once the immediate danger has subsided. He emphasizes the need to avoid diverting attention from critical rescue operations and calls on citizens to support communities in southwest Poland.
Support and Solidarity
President Duda explains that his presence would require security measures that could impede relief efforts, opting to assess the damage and focus on recovery post-flood. National Security Bureau (BBN) Chief Jacek Siewiera oversees the situation on-site while aid efforts continue, including a shipment of essential supplies and government support for displaced children.
Reflecting on past national solidarity during the Ukraine crisis, Duda urges all Poles to unite in support of flood victims facing immense losses and despair. He emphasizes the importance of collective action in rebuilding and restoring normalcy to the affected areas.
